What are the opposite words for swelled-headed?
Swelled-headed is an adjective that describes someone who is excessively conceited or self-centered. Antonyms for swelled-headed include modest, humble, unassuming, and self-effacing. Modest refers to someone who is humble and unassuming, and doesn't boast about their accomplishments or abilities. Humble is similar to modest, but focuses more on a person's attitude towards themselves and others, showing respect and unpretentiousness. Unassuming refers to someone who doesn't draw undue attention to themselves and is without pretense or arrogance. Self-effacing is someone who is modest, unassuming, and unpretentious, but also actively seeks to diminish their own importance or accomplishments in conversation.
